LRA Search is seeking a PA / Team Secretary for their Capital Markets team in Central London. This hybrid role offers a salary of up to £40,000 and involves supporting senior fee earners in diary management, travel logistics, and client communications.

The ideal candidate will have proven experience in a similar role within professional services, strong MS Office skills,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ment. This position provides an excellent opportunity to thrive in a collaborative team.

How to prepare for a job interview at LRA Search

Know Your Role Inside Out

Before the interview, make sure you thoroughly understand the responsibilities of a PA in the Capital Markets team. Familiarise yourself with diary management, travel logistics, and client communications. This will help you demonstrate your knowledge and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.

Show Off Your MS Office Skills

Since strong MS Office skills are crucial for this position, be prepared to discuss your experience with tools like Excel, Word, and PowerPoint. You might even want to bring examples of documents or presentations you've created to showcase your proficiency.

Prepare for Fast-Paced Questions

Given the fast-paced environment, expect questions about how you handle pressure and prioritise tasks. Think of specific examples from your past roles where you successfully managed multiple responsibilities at once, and be ready to share those stories.

Emphasise Team Collaboration

This role thrives in a collaborative team setting, so highlight your teamwork skills during the interview. Share experiences where you worked closely with others to achieve a common goal, and express your enthusiasm for contributing to a supportive team culture.
